DESCRIPTION
After moving the shift lever to M, it is possible to change the shift range between M1 and M7 using the transmission control switch. Moving the shift lever to "+" once raises the shift range by one, and moving the shift lever to "-" once lowers the shift range by one.

INSPECT SHIFT LOCK CONTROL UNIT ASSEMBLY (TRANSMISSION CONTROL SWITCH)
-
Disconnect the shift lock control unit assembly (transmission control switch) connector.
Measure the resistance according to the value(s) in the table below.
Standard Resistance
Tester Connection
Condition
Specified Condition
5 (SFTU) - 11 (E)
Shift lever held in "+"
Below 1 Ω
5 (SFTU) - 11 (E)
Shift lever in M
10 kΩ or higher
4 (SFTD) - 11 (E)
Shift lever held in "-"
Below 1 Ω
4 (SFTD) - 11 (E)
Shift lever in M
10 kΩ or higher
